This data is useful … Web3 apr. 2024 · You can apply VM extensions to an existing VM through the Azure portal. Select the VM in the portal, select Extensions + Applications, and then select + Add. Choose the extension that you want from the list of available extensions, and follow the instructions in the wizard.
